The Mikaelson Family: Complex Characters and Compelling Dynamics

The core strength of The Originals lies in its compelling characters, particularly the Mikaelson siblings. Klaus Mikaelson, a complex and morally gray protagonist, immediately captivated audiences with his brooding intensity and undeniable charisma. His relationships with his siblings, Elijah and Rebekah, are fraught with love, betrayal, and fierce loyalty, creating intricate and emotionally resonant storylines. The dynamic between these siblings formed the emotional bedrock of the show, drawing viewers into their turbulent lives and fostering a deep connection to their struggles.

Exploring the Nuances of Klaus Mikaelson

Klaus’s character is arguably the most significant factor in The Originals’ success. He’s not a simple villain; he’s a multi-layered character with a tragic backstory and a capacity for both immense cruelty and surprising tenderness. This complexity allowed for a nuanced portrayal, making him both frightening and sympathetic. His relationships with his family, his love interests, and even his enemies, were all crucial in fleshing out this multifaceted character and making him the compelling figure he is.

A Unique Setting: New Orleans and its Supernatural Underbelly

The Originals shifted the setting from Mystic Falls to New Orleans, a city steeped in history and folklore, perfectly suited to a show about powerful supernatural beings. This new location brought with it a fresh feel, a unique visual aesthetic, and a vibrant cast of supporting characters. The French Quarter, with its ornate architecture and hidden secrets, provided a captivating backdrop, enhancing the show’s atmosphere and adding another layer of intrigue.

Strong Female Characters and Empowering Storylines

The Originals features a number of strong female characters who aren’t just love interests or damsels in distress. Hayley Marshall, a werewolf and Klaus’s love interest, evolves from a relatively naive character into a powerful and independent woman. Freya Mikaelson and Rebekah Mikaelson also demonstrate their strength and resilience, defying expectations and forging their own paths. The show’s portrayal of these female characters resonated with viewers, showcasing their capacity for strength, leadership, and complex emotions.
